
What is recorded here
This blue commemorative plaque records: Ralph Thoresby FRS (1658-1725) The historian of Leeds had his home and museum here. Recorded plaque organisation: Leeds Civic Trust.
Ralph Thoresby FRS was a prominent antiquarian and historian of Leeds, known for his detailed documentation and preservation of local history and culture in the late 17th and early 18th centuries.
